Pork Roast with Ginger Peach Glaze

"Ginger Peach Glaze gives pork a refreshing flavor and beautiful appearance. Goes great with wild rice and green beans."

Original Recipe Yield 8 servings
 

Ingredients

  • 2 teaspoons McCormick® Season-All® Seasoned Salt
  • 1 teaspoon McCormick® Ground Thyme
  • 2 pounds boneless pork loin roast
  • 1/2 cup peach preserves
  • 2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
  • 3/4 teaspoon McCormick® Ground Ginger

Directions

  1. Combine Season-All® and thyme. Rub on all sides of pork roast.
  2. Grill over indirect heat or bake 1 hour and 15 minutes at 350 degrees F or until done (160 degrees F on meat thermometer).
  3. Combine preserves, Worcestershire sauce and ginger. Coat pork roast with preserves mixture during last 10 minutes of cooking.
